[centos7无法联网]
首先,检查网络连接状态。通过运行nmcli device status或ip addr命令,可以查看网络接口的状态和IP地址分配情况。如果发现网络接口没有激活或者没有分配到IP地址,那么就需要进行下一步的操作。 其次,重启网络服务**。有时候,简单的重启网络服务就能解决问题。可以使用systemct...
在使用CentOS 7系统的过程中,遇到无法联网的问题确实会让人感到头疼。这不仅会影响日常的工作和学习,还可能导致一些重要的在线服务中断。那么,当CentOS 7无法联网时,我们应该如何解决呢?
首先,检查网络连接状态。通过运行nmcli device status
或ip addr
命令,可以查看网络接口的状态和IP地址分配情况。如果发现网络接口没有激活或者没有分配到IP地址,那么就需要进行下一步的操作。
其次,重启网络服务**。有时候,简单的重启网络服务就能解决问题。可以使用systemctl restart network
命令来重启网络服务。如果这一步没有解决问题,那么可能需要检查网络配置。
重点来了**:检查网络配置文件**。CentOS 7的网络配置文件通常位于/etc/sysconfig/network-scripts/
目录下,以ifcfg-
开头的文件对应不同的网络接口。需要检查这些文件中的配置项,如BOOTPROTO、IPADDR、NETMASK、GATEWAY、DNS1等是否正确。如果发现有误,需要进行相应的修改。
另外,检查防火墙设置。有时候,防火墙可能会阻止网络连接。可以使用systemctl status firewalld
命令查看防火墙状态,并根据需要进行启用或禁用。
如果以上步骤都没有解决问题,那么可能需要考虑硬件故障或者联系网络管理员进行进一步的排查。总之,遇到CentOS 7无法联网的问题时,不要慌张,按照上述步骤逐一排查,相信问题总能得到解决。
Linux笔记 更多 >
- Linux之CentOS7下如何关闭SELINUX
-
步骤一:查看SELinux当前状态 首先,你需要查看SELinux的当前状态。打开终端,输入以下命令: getenforce 如果返回Enforcing,则表示SELinux处于强制模式,正在积极执行其安全策略。 步骤二:临时关闭SELinux(不推荐) 虽然可以临时关闭SELinux以进行测试或快...
2024-08-18 09:12:32
- Linux协议栈中常见的网络协议及功能介绍
-
1. IP协议(Internet Protocol)** IP协议是互联网协议的核心,负责数据包在网络中的路由选择。它定义了数据包(IP数据报)的格式,确保数据包能够在不同网络之间传输。IP协议不保证数据的可靠性(即不保证数据一定能到达目的地或顺序不变),但它为网络层提供了无连接的数据传输服务。 2...
2024-08-06 10:06:48
- Linux如何修改SSH端口号
-
一、修改SSH配置文件 首先,我们需要编辑SSH的配置文件。在大多数Linux发行版中,SSH的配置文件位于/etc/ssh/sshd_config。使用文本编辑器(如vi或nano)打开该文件: sudo vi /etc/ssh/sshd_config 在文件中,找到#Port 22这一行,将其修...
2024-10-30 10:27:39
- Linux进程管理之如何创建和销毁进程
-
一、创建进程 在Linux中,创建进程主要通过两种机制实现:fork() 系统调用和 exec() 系列函数。 fork()系统调用:这是创建新进程的最基本方式。当一个进程调用fork()时,系统会创建一个与当前进程几乎完全相同的子进程,包括内存空间、文件描述符等(除了PID、返回值和某些统计信...
2024-10-12 10:39:19
- Linux下如何实现与Internet时间同步
-
一、使用NTP(Network Time Protocol) NTP是一种广泛使用的协议,用于同步计算机系统时钟。在Linux中,你可以使用NTP客户端如ntpd或chronyd来定期从NTP服务器同步时间。 安装NTP客户端:以CentOS为例,你可以使用yum install ntp命令安装N...
2024-11-18 09:09:49
CentOs笔记 更多 >
- 怎么退出CentOS
-
一、退出当前会话 如果你只是想退出当前的终端会话,而不是关闭整个系统,可以使用exit命令或按Ctrl + D组合键。 使用exit命令:在终端中输入exit,然后按Enter键。这将退出当前会话,并返回到登录界面或关闭终端窗口。 使用Ctrl + D组合键:在终端中按下Ctrl键和D键同时...
2024-05-20 11:45:29
- centos6.5系统怎么安装gcc
-
一、准备工作 首先,我们需要确保系统已经连接到互联网,以便能够下载所需的gcc安装包及其依赖。同时,打开终端,以管理员权限进行操作。 二、安装gcc 在CentOS 6.5中,我们可以通过yum命令来安装gcc。请按照以下步骤操作: 更新系统软件包列表:在终端中输入yum update命令,以确...
2024-05-25 18:21:24
- [centos无法访问80端口]
-
首先,我们需要确认80端口是否被占用。在CentOS系统中,可以使用netstat -tulnp | grep :80命令来查看80端口的占用情况。如果发现有其他服务占用了80端口,可以考虑将该服务关闭或更改其使用的端口号。 其次,检查防火墙设置。CentOS的防火墙可能会阻止对80端口的访问。为了...
2025-01-16 18:12:12
- CentOS怎么更改用户密码
-
首先,您需要打开终端或SSH连接到您的CentOS服务器。接下来,输入以下命令来更改当前登录用户的密码: passwd 输入此命令后,系统会提示您输入当前用户的旧密码,然后要求您输入新密码两次以进行确认。请确保您输入的新密码既安全又容易记住。 如果您是系统管理员,想要更改其他用户的密码,可以使用以下...
2024-04-24 10:24:37
- CentOS7如何安装jdk
-
一、检查系统是否已安装JDK 在安装之前,首先需要检查系统中是否已经安装了JDK。可以通过在终端中输入java -version或javac -version命令来检查。如果系统已安装JDK,则会显示相应的版本信息;否则,会显示命令未找到的提示。 二、下载JDK安装包 如果系统未安装JDK,需要从O...
2024-07-25 17:42:31
Ubuntu笔记 更多 >
- [Ubuntu如何使用Boot-Repair工具进行启动修复]
-
一、准备阶段 首先,你需要一张Ubuntu的Live CD或者自启动U盘,并确保电脑已经连接到互联网。这些工具通常在你安装Ubuntu系统时就已经准备好了。 二、进入Live模式 重启电脑,将Live CD或自启动U盘设置为第一启动项,让它们先于系统启动。进入Live模式后,选择“体验Ubuntu而...
2024-12-12 11:43:02
- [Ubuntu+Windows双系统在Windows中删除Ubuntu后重启出现grub rescue的修复方法]
-
一、确认问题 首先,确认是否真的遇到了GRUB问题。通常,启动计算机时,屏幕会显示类似“grub>”或“error: no such partition. Entering rescue mode... grub rescue>”的界面。这表示GRUB仍然保留在系统中,但无法正确加载。 ...
2024-08-28 16:31:02
- Ubuntu下从源码编译安装flare以及如何从Debian包安装
-
一、从源码编译安装flare 准备环境: 首先,确保你的Ubuntu系统已经安装了必要的编译工具和依赖库。你可以使用以下命令来安装它们: sudo apt-get update sudo apt-get install -y build-essential cmake git 获取源码: 从...
2025-02-02 12:00:35
- Ubuntu桌面登录不上的故障解决: Unable to Connect to X Server
-
首先,尝试重启你的Ubuntu系统。这是最简单也最直接的方法,有时候小故障可能只是暂时的,重启后就能恢复正常。 如果重启无效,尝试进入恢复模式。在启动时按住Shift键,进入GRUB菜单,选择“Advanced options for Ubuntu”,然后选择带有“(recovery mode)”的...
2024-09-13 09:33:35
- Ubuntu 12.04 使用apt-get安装Sphinx
-
首先,确保您的系统软件包列表是最新的。这是安装任何软件前的一个重要步骤,因为它能确保您安装的是最新版本的软件,同时避免潜在的依赖问题。打开终端,输入以下命令并回车: sudo apt-get update 接下来,安装Sphinx。由于Ubuntu 12.04的官方仓库可能不包含最新版本的Sphin...
2024-09-17 11:00:37